paperjs color palette color proportions tool

const calcWeights = cutoffs => { | |
let weights = [cutoffs[0]] | |
for(let i = 1; i < cutoffs.length; i++){ | |
let weight = cutoffs[i] - cutoffs[i-1] | |
weights.push(weight) | |
} | |
weights.push(1 - cutoffs.at(-1)) | |
return weights | |
} | |
var cutoffs = [ | |
0.20, | |
0.30, | |
0.60, | |
0.90 | |
] | |
width = 400 | |
height = 200 | |
var colors = [ | |
"red", | |
"orange", | |
"yellow", | |
"lightgreen", | |
"lightblue", | |
] | |
let weights = calcWeights(cutoffs) | |
colors.forEach((c,i) => { | |
let x = (i==0) ? 0 : width*cutoffs[i-1]; | |
let w = width * weights[i]; | |
let rect = new Path.Rectangle({ | |
size: [w,height], | |
position: [x + w/2,0], | |
fillColor: c | |
}) | |
}) | |
var myTool = new Tool() | |
myTool.adjustPrevious = function(item){ | |
item.previousSibling.segments[2].point.x = item.bounds.left | |
item.previousSibling.segments[3].point.x = item.bounds.left | |
} | |
myTool.adjustNext = function(item){ | |
item.nextSibling.segments[0].point.x = item.bounds.right | |
item.nextSibling.segments[1].point.x = item.bounds.right | |
} | |
myTool.on({ | |
mousedown(e){ | |
this.hit = project.hitTest(e.point, {curves:true, fill:true, tolerance: 8}) | |
if(this.hit){ | |
if(this.hit.type=='fill'){ | |
this.hitOffset = e.point - this.hit.item.position; | |
if(this.hit.item.index > 0 && this.hit.item.index < 4){ | |
this.hit.item.selected = true; | |
} | |
} | |
else if(this.hit.type=='curve'){ | |
let curve = this.hit.item.curves[this.hit.location.index] | |
curve.segment1.selected = true | |
curve.segment2.selected = true | |
} | |
} | |
}, | |
mousedrag(e){ | |
if(this.hit.type=='fill' && this.hit.item.selected == true){ | |
this.hit.item.position.x = e.point.x - this.hitOffset.x | |
this.hit.item.segments[2].point.x -= e.delta.y | |
this.hit.item.segments[3].point.x -= e.delta.y | |
this.adjustPrevious(this.hit.item) | |
this.adjustNext(this.hit.item) | |
} | |
else if(this.hit.type=='curve'){ | |
this.hit.item.segments.forEach(seg => { | |
if(seg.selected)seg.point.x = e.point.x | |
}) | |
if(this.hit.item.index > 0)this.adjustPrevious(this.hit.item) | |
if(this.hit.item.index < 4)this.adjustNext(this.hit.item) | |
} | |
}, | |
mouseup(e){ | |
project.deselectAll() | |
this.hit = null | |
} | |
}) |
